导读:
【mongodb索引的实现原理 给mongodb加索引】在使用 MongoDB 进行数据查询时 , 索引是非常重要的 。通过对需要查询的字段加上索引,可以大大提高查询效率 。本文将从以下几个方面介绍如何给 MongoDB 加索引 。
1. 索引类型
MongoDB 支持多种索引类型,包括单键索引、复合索引、全文索引等 。不同的索引类型适用于不同的场景 , 需要根据实际情况选择合适的索引类型 。
2. 创建索引
在 MongoDB 中,可以使用 createIndex() 方法来创建索引 。需要注意的是,在创建索引之前,需要确保集合中已经存在需要创建索引的字段 。
3. 索引优化
为了进一步提高查询效率,可以对索引进行优化 。例如,可以使用 hint() 方法指定使用哪个索引,或者使用 covered query 来避免回表操作 。
总结:
对 MongoDB 进行索引优化可以大大提高查询效率,从而提升系统性能 。在创建索引时,需要根据实际情况选择合适的索引类型,并且需要注意索引的优化 。在应用中 , 还需要根据实际情况进行索引的维护和更新 。
推荐阅读
- mongodb4.2 mongodb升级4.0
- mongodb亿级数据优化 亿量级数据mongodb
- 魔力服务器无法连接怎么办? 魔力服务器进不去怎么办
- mysql输不了中文怎么办 mysql日语不识别
- mysql数据库截取字符串 mysql截断数据
- mysql 提示内存不足 mysql内存溢出来了
- vbs连接mysql数据库 vb可以连接mysql
- mysql语句instr
- mysql主外键关联什么意思 mysql主外键约束语法